Our team

Our finance team provides world class financial services to our business. We are looking for Finance Assistant to join our team. This is a key role within the Finance Service Team and has responsibility for handling queries for the business efficiently and in line with set service levels.

Role and key responsibilities

Working as part of a fast paced and dynamic team, your remit will be to input large volumes of supplier payment data into our finance system, as part of the finance operations function.

It will also involve queries and incidents from receipt to resolution. You will provide guidance to the business with the key focus on service delivery and customer satisfaction. This role will report directly to the Accounts Payable team leader.
